Java アドレス検証の最適なアプローチを決定するには、強力なツールとライブラリを使用することが必要です。 正規表現パターンのより単純な使用から、Hibernate Validator や外部 API などのより洗練されたソリューションに至るまで、あらゆる状況に応じた選択肢があります。信頼性の高いソフトウェアには堅牢な入力処理が必要ですが、これはセキュリティおよびパフォーマンス技術を組み込むことで保証されます。 🌟
このチュートリアルでは、正規表現を使用してオプションの入力フィールドを検証する方法を説明します。空白の入力に対応したり、有効な住所が正しくフォーマットされていることを保証したりできるパターンを作成する方法を示します。 検証 ロジックを信頼性が高く効率的にするのに役立つ役立つ例とパフォーマンスに関するアドバイスが見つかります。 🙠
React でインライン検証エラーを処理するのは、特に文字数制限のあるテキスト入力に Formik と Yup を使用する場合に困難になることがあります。このソリューションでは、React フォームでの 250 文字制限に対するリアルタイム検証の作成について検討します。ユーザーが 250 文字を超える文字を入力したときにインライン エラー メッセージが有効になるため、入力フィールドから maxLength を削除することが重要です。この方法により、ユーザー エクスペリエンスが向上するだけでなく、検証の表示や文字制限をきめ細かく制御できるようになります。
この記事では、Spring Boot アプリケーションで「名を null にすることはできません」などの検証警告ではなく「内部サーバー エラー」が表示される問題について説明します。 BindingResult によるバックエンド検証と GlobalExceptionHandler によるカスタマイズ可能なエラー処理を調べることで、間違いを適切に処理する方法を示しています。 @Valid などの注釈を使用し、システムによって生成されるエラー メッセージではなく、ユーザー フレンドリーなエラー メッセージが返されるようにすることが解決策です。これらのエラー管理のベスト プラクティスに従うことで、開発者は機能とユーザー エクスペリエンスを向上させることができます。
このチュートリアルでは、DataAnnotations に依存せずにJavaScript を使用して C# フォームを検証する方法について説明します。クライアント側の検証を実行し、フォームが送信される前に、すべてのフィールドが正確に入力されていることを確認します。また、検証のアラートを生成せずに予期せず更新されるフォームに関する頻繁な問題にも対処します。ユーザー エクスペリエンスと速度を向上させるための解決策には、非同期検証環境の管理と JavaScript のevent.preventDefault() の利用が含まれます。
メール アドレス の堅牢な検証 システムを実装する際の課題には、タイムアウトやサーバーの利用不能などのさまざまなエラーの処理が含まれることがよくあります。提供されるソリューションには、メールボックスがメッセージをアクティブに受信できるかどうかを確認するための MX レコードと SMTP プロトコルのDNS ルックアップが含まれており、アプリケーション内のユーザー データの精度 と信頼性が向上します。
Web フォームでの重複した送信、特にユーザー登録の問題に取り組むには、データの整合性を確保し、ユーザー エクスペリエンスを向上させるための微妙なアプローチが必要です。 PHP と JavaScript を使用することで、開発者は MySQL データベースに対するサーバー側のチェックを実装して重複を特定し、HTTP ステータス コードとクライアント側のスクリプトを通じてすぐに実用的なフィードバックを提供できます。バックエンドの検証とフロントエンドのインタラクションの間のこの相乗効果は、 シームレスで安全なユーザー登録プロセスを維持するために重要です。
Android の EditText コンポーネントはテキスト入力を簡素化しますが、有効なデータ、特に住所のデータを確保するには追加の対策が必要です。このプラットフォームでは、標準形式と照合するための Patterns.EMAIL_ADDRESS などのツールが提供されていますが、ユーザー エクスペリエンスとデータの整合性を強化するためにこれらのチェックを実装するのは開発者の責任です。
Web アプリケーションを開発する場合、 ユーザー入力の整合性と検証 を確保することが重要です。 Laravel はこのための包括的なシステムを提供していますが、「電子メールフィールドが必要です」エラーのような問題が発生し、フラストレーションにつながる可能性があります。この記事では、そのような問題の原因と解決策の両方を詳しく掘り下げ、 ユーザー エクスペリエンスとアプリケーションのセキュリティを向上させる上でのエラー処理とカスタム ルールの重要性を強調します。
ユーザーが検証付きでメール アドレスを選択または入力できるオートコンプリートフィールドを実装するには、特有の一連の課題が生じます。マテリアル UI コンポーネントとカスタム JavaScript ロジックを使用することで、開発者はユーザー エクスペリエンスを向上させることができます
ウェブ開発においてアドレス を検証することは、データの整合性を確保し、ユーザー インタラクションを強化するために非常に重要です。膨大な数の形式に対応する正規表現パターンを作成する複雑さは、開発者にとっての課題です。この探索により明らかになるのは、
Spring Boot アプリケーションと Spring Security アプリケーションでは、セキュリティを強化し、ユーザー エクスペリエンスを向上させるために、ユーザー入力の検証が非常に重要です。特に正規表現パターンとアノテーション の使用に関して、問題が頻繁に発生し、誤って反映される可能性があります。